  • About Us

    The Fund for Public Schools, Inc D/B/A Fund for New York City Public Schools (The Fund) is a 501(c)(3) was established in 1982 as the non-profit partner to New York City Public Schools (NYCPS), the largest school system in the United States. The Fund partners with NYCPS to offer the highest-quality experience to students across the city by raising philanthropic funds and fostering public-private partnerships aligned with the strategic priorities of NYCPS. Through our collective efforts, The Fund has activated over $645 million to ensure that the City's nearly one million students engage in a robust learning experience and are prepared for their futures.
